LEMONGRASS BISTRO

  • LEMONGRASS BISTRO
  • 15911 Pomona Rincon Rd #110, Chino Hills, CA 91709, USA
(626) 265-6862

Modern Vietnamese food with a fusion twist.

* Inspired by our roots

* Crafted with Passion

* Vietnamese for the next Generation